Bitcoin Price Models Struggle to Beat Simple Forecasting
The complex world of Bitcoin price forecasting has accumulated a colorful collection of methods. Basic scarcity models convert the halving schedule into a price, while on-chain models turn address or transaction activity into value. Power-law charts draw an ascending corridor through Bitcoin's history, and machine-learning systems feed market and macroeconomic data into complex software.
However, most of these approaches enter the price-prediction contest against a simple opponent: naive forecasts that use only current market information. A naive model can predict today's price with a small percentage error even when it has learned almost nothing about direction or return.
A review of Bitcoin prediction research by Carlos Baquero found that no model had demonstrated durable superiority over the naive benchmark at horizons of one to six months across several market regimes. The review examined 23 papers based on their methods, influence, or use of genuine out-of-sample evaluation.
